WebbIn most states, you are required to wear a seatbelt when the vehicle is equipped with them. In older vehicles, sometimes the lap belt and the shoulder belt will be separate systems. If you are in a vehicle that has a seat belt system with a separate lap belt and shoulder belt, you are required to use both of them at the same time. WebbLap and shoulder seatbelts: These halve the risk of serious or fatal injury. They should be in all seating positions in the vehicle, including the centre rear seat. A vehicle that has adjustable upper anchorage points enables the belt to be placed comfortably across the shoulder rather than against the neck.

WebbDon't put the shoulder portion of a belt behind a child or under the arm. A lap belt should be positioned so it's low and snug across a child's hips, not up over the abdomen. Lap belts should be buckled under the belly and over hips. Never place the lap belt across your belly. The shoulder strap should go between the breasts and off to the side of the belly.
